SAHIWAL, July 26: Punjab Chief Minister has given an approval for setting up an agriculture college in Sahiwal and degree colleges in Harappa and Sahiwal.
Speaking at a public meeting here on Saturday, the chief minister said the government would provide 0.4 million jobs to the people during the next fiscal year besides providing one million residential plots to government employees.
He also announced the grant of Rs100 million for water supply and sewerage schemes. He said Rs20 million and Rs35 million would be provided for the provision of gas facility in Sahiwal and Harappa, respectively.
Similarly, he also announced a grant of Rs5 million and Rs1 million for district bars of Sahiwal and Chichawatni, respectively.
Earlier, the CM inaugurated the OPD at the local DHQ Hospital which was built with an expenditure of Rs3.2 million.
PAKPATTAN: Meanwhile, the chief minister has announced Sui gas for Pakpattan and Rs60 million grant for the upgradation of the local DHQ Hospital.
Speaking to a public gathering here on Saturday, the chief minister said the grant announced for the DHQ Hospital would be spent on the construction of different wards, provision of medicines and appointment of doctors and other staff.
The chief minister announced Rs20 million for the construction of police line, Rs5 million for a spacious park in Pakpattan, Rs1 million for Pakpattan district bar, Rs0.5 million for Arifwala Tehsil Bar Council and Rs0.5 million for Pakpattan Press Club.
He also announced the establishment of a technical college and Rs5 million for the expansion of Baba Farid Gunj Shaker (RA) complex. Besides, he said an industrial estate would be setup near Pakpattan.
District Nazim Mian Amjed Joyia, Tehsil Nazim Mian Farrukh Maneka, MNA Ahmed Raza Khan Maneka, MNA Muhammad Shah Khagga, MPA Chaudhry Javed and a large number of people were also present.
